1. Infojobs (Paid Job Board)
With the slogan "go for better," a tiny firm founded in 1998 that has already closed nearly 11 million contracts is Spain's biggest employment board. InfoJobs informs you about the market and the many industries in which you may work, and then it displays various employment offers.
2. Jobs.ch (Paid Job Board)
Jobs.ch connects recruiters and applicants while also developing effective recruiting solutions. One of the main companies in the Swiss online job market, with 200 workers who are the best at what they do. They provide an online employment marketplace for businesses, job seekers, and HR consultants in Switzerland and throughout the world.
3.Jobindex (Paid Job Board)
Since 1996, Jobindex has been the most popular employment website in Denmark, collecting jobs from over 500 sources. It has the finest human resources and recruitment services in the area. As the leading supplier of recruiting services, the company's rules are relatively straightforward, and they also serve as the users' employment market and the employers' recruitment partner.
4. Karriere.at (Paid Job Board)
Karriere.at is Austria's biggest job board. The global leader in online recruiting's capabilities link qualified applicants with the top companies. Companies use Karriere.at to locate qualified individuals who are then employed. Job adverts reach thousands of job searchers and swiftly and conveniently meet unique recruitment requirements. Employers' pool of acceptable applicants will be expanded by applicant database recommendations. Potential workers are also drawn to Karriere.at's employer branding solution.
